Pilgrim Korean 2% Alpha Arbutin & 3% Vitamin C Brightening Face Serum

25% OFF
Pilgrim Korean 2% Alpha Arbutin & 3% Vitamin C Brightening Face Serum
30 ml
521
695
1
Explore all products from Pilgrim